STEAG Energy wins Rs 1,437 crore O&M contract from Vedanta
STEAG Energy Services (India) Private Limited, a wholly-owned step-down subsidiary of Bluspring Enterprises Limited, has secured a contract from Vedanta Aluminium Metal Limited for the comprehensive operations and maintenance (O&M) of a 1,215 MW captive power plant. The contract has an estimated aggregate value of Rs 1,437.17 crore, excluding applicable taxes.
The contract covers the operation and maintenance of a captive power plant comprising nine generating units of 135 MW each.
The agreement, including additional services, has an estimated aggregate value of Rs 1,437.17 crore, plus applicable taxes, and will remain in force for five years from August 1, 2026.
The company stated that the order is domestic in nature and confirmed that neither its promoter, promoter group nor group companies have any interest in the entity awarding the contract. It also said the contract does not constitute a related party transaction.
The latest order follows two contract extensions awarded to STEAG Energy by Vedanta Group companies, announced last week. Those extensions, covering operations and maintenance services, have a combined estimated value of Rs 1,626.28 crore, excluding applicable taxes.
